New York City’s Tax Grab on Foreign Income Called Unfair Outlier
NEW YORK (Capital Markets in Africa) – New York City’s move to tax far more of corporations’ offshore income than the state could cost companies such as Pfizer Inc.and Goldman Sachs Group Inc. millions of dollars a year, prompting consternation from business groups. The new treatments are tied to the 2017 federal tax overhaul that created a new levy on global intangible low-taxed income. GILTI was intended to stifle multinationals, like technology and pharmaceutical companies, from shifting profits…
